sort PSN titles alphabetically

So I've been digging around for information on how to best organize my PSN downloads, and I came across this:

http://psx-scene.com/forums/f118/how...n-games-74617/

I tried editing explore_view.txt as instructed but couldn't get my PSN titles to organize alphabetically. The general consensus seems to be that it's currently not possible (thanks Sony), but I thought I'd check here since people usually know what's up.

I've got my XMB organized by Album, and all PSN content is under "PSN games" - but is there any way to get titles listed alphabetically?

All you have to do is hit ( Triangle ) information .Were it says ( Record ) ->Type the same thing for all the files/PSN games ,etc ,you want to be in the same folder. Then when you are done hit SQUARE until you see all folders/Items sort out by what you had named each PSN game or any file. Everything you named the same or groups of multiple items will end up in the same folder, as long as you name each one the same or each file different .You can do this in every category.even music & video ... you can name each game in XMB ,by just adding a letter to were it says RECORD !

Yeah, I think I'm understanding what you're saying, and I've already done this. For all my PSN titles, I have already hit Triangle -> Information -> Album, and edited all of them to be included in the "PSN games" album. So they're all organized within the "PSN games" album. The problem is that within that album/folder, they are NOT alphabetical. They are sorted by creation date, not alphabetical by name.
